Memon Investments awards AED 55.5 million contract to Al Sarh Contracting for Champions Tower II

Press Release
 
 

18 February 2008
Contract follows completion of shoring and excavation work on project at Dubai Sports City

Memon InvestmentsMemon InvestmentsLoading..., a leading Dubai-based property developer and part of the international business conglomerate, the Memon Group of Companies, has awarded an AED 55.5 million contract for the construction of Champions Tower II to Al Sarh Contracting. The announcement follows the completion of the shoring, initial excavation and foundation work on the AED 110 million tower by Stromek Emirates Foundation (SEF), a subsidiary of M`sharie, the private equity arm of Dubai Investments. Present at the signing ceremony was Rizwan Shaikhani, Joint Managing Director, Memon InvestmentsMemon InvestmentsLoading... and Eng. Emad Eddin Al Khalil, Executive Manager, Al Sarh Contracting.

Al Sarh Contracting has outlined a comprehensive schedule to ensure that the project is completed within only 18 months from the commencement of groundwork construction in March. Al Sarh has also allocated a total of 100 staff including engineers, project managers, site supervisors and construction workers to ensure the timely delivery of the tower in accordance with the contract. Eng. Adnan Saffarini Office, the architect of the tower, is expected to play an important role as primary project consultant.

Rizwan Shaikhani, Joint Managing Director, Memon InvestmentsMemon InvestmentsLoading..., said, "We were attracted to Al Sarh Contracting's broad industry expertise, solid reputation, and history of timely project delivery, all key factors to the successful implementation of this development. We are confident that Al Sarh will meet our expectations and eventually help us meet the 2010 deadline for the Tower's completion."

Champions Tower II is a 13-storey tower with a total built-up area of 218,000 square feet, and offers a total of 174 apartments comprising 72 studios, 74 one-bedroom and 28 two-bedroom apartments, each with its own magnificent view of the lush greenery exuding a relaxing ambience. The tower provides easy access to an 18-hole golf course, a cricket stadium and various sport-oriented academies, rugby and football pitches and a track and field stadium. As the culmination of the sophisticated combination of luxury and high technology living set amidst a sports-oriented environment, the tower also offers a handful of modern facilities including a communal swimming pool, spa and sauna, jacuzzi, fully-equipped gymnasium and an indoor games room.

Dubai-based Al Sarh Contracting has more than 13 years of experience in the UAE's contracting sector, and currently employs more than 700 industry experts, from labourers and site supervisors to engineers and project managers. Al Sarh has completed more than 200 projects in Dubai and throughout the UAE, with its completed and ongoing project portfolio tallied at around AED 451 million.
